Micron (MU) earnings analysis | analyst estimates and profit margins remain in focus. Micron Technology reported fiscal first‑quarter 2026 earnings per share of $12.20, well above the consensus estimate of $9.58, representing a positive surprise of 27.28%. Revenue figures were not disclosed in the available data. Shares closed 1.46% lower on the session, likely reflecting profit‑taking after a strong run or cautious forward commentary, despite the sizeable earnings beat.

Micron’s Q1 2026 results were powered by robust demand for memory and storage solutions, particularly in the data center and AI compute segments. The company’s high‑bandwidth memory (HBM) products, essential for AI accelerators, continued to see accelerating adoption among major cloud and enterprise customers. DRAM pricing remained favorable amid tight supply conditions, while NAND demand stabilized across consumer and enterprise end markets. Margins likely benefited from the mix shift toward higher‑value products, though specific margin figures were not provided. Operational efficiency improvements and disciplined capital allocation may have also contributed to the EPS outperformance. The memory industry is currently in an upcycle driven by AI infrastructure build‑out, and Micron’s leadership in HBM3E technology positions it to capture incremental revenue. However, non‑AI end markets such as PCs and mobile remain mixed, and the company may face pricing headwinds if overall chip supply increases later in the fiscal year. The reported 27% EPS surprise underscores the magnitude of operational leverage in this cycle.

Micron did not disclose explicit guidance in the available data, but management expects the favorable demand environment for memory—especially HBM and high‑density DRAM—to persist in the near term. The company anticipates that AI‑related revenue will continue to grow as hyperscalers expand their data center footprints. Nonetheless, macroeconomic uncertainties and trade restrictions may temper the pace of recovery in non‑AI end markets. Geopolitical factors, including potential tariffs on semiconductors and export controls, could affect revenue from certain regions. Additionally, the company may face inventory normalization challenges as customers adjust procurement patterns. Competitors are ramping HBM capacity, which could pressure pricing over the next few quarters. Micron’s strategic focus remains on technology leadership and cost reduction, which may help mitigate margin erosion. The guidance outlook—typically provided on the earnings call—would likely have tempered investor enthusiasm, contributing to the slight stock decline. Risk factors include cyclicality in memory, potential oversupply in NAND, and exposure to volatile spot prices.

Despite a significant earnings beat, Micron’s stock declined 1.46%, suggesting that much of the positive surprise was already priced in or that investors were focused on forward guidance. The memory sector often reacts to future expectations rather than past results, and a cautious tone from management may have overshadowed the headline beat. Analysts have been broadly positive on Micron’s AI opportunity but note that valuation is elevated relative to historical averages, leaving limited upside without further upward revisions to estimates. The stock’s modest pullback could be seen as a buying opportunity if the memory upcycle extends beyond the current fiscal year. Key catalysts to watch include: upcoming guidance for Q2 2026, HBM3E volume ramp, progress on lower‑cost nodes, and any change in the supply‑demand balance for DRAM. The company’s ability to sustain double‑digit EPS growth will depend on AI investment momentum and global trade developments. Investors should monitor industry pricing surveys and data center capital expenditure trends for signs of inflection.
